"Very friendly, professional, and accomodating staff. I stayed in a single-bed room (as a solo traveler) for 5 nights. Worked for me as I was out exploring the area most of the time. The hotel is in an excellent location, close to parks and shopping malls. It's also about 15 minutes from Meongdong, which I didn't know upon booking the room. Meongdong is a fun touristy place to walk around and try street food.
The single rooms in the hotel are quite compact, so if you are planning to travel with others and/or be inside for lengthy periods, perhaps opt for a larger space. Still, I was very comfortable--bed, bathroom, shower etc. all was well-kept and clean. I also paid for breakfast each morning at a very reasonable price. They offer buffet style with many options. I am vegetarian and was able to get my fill of eggs, fruit...and coffee.
I will plan to stay here again when back in the area. Many thanks. "

Study the collections at Leeum Samsung Museum of Art, National Museum of Korea, or Seoul Museum of Art. Some landmarks that you won't want to miss include Gyeongbokgung Palace, Namsangol Hanok Village, and Myeongdong Cathedral. You can check out the local talent at Myeongdong Nanta Theatre, Sejong Cultural Center, and COEX Artium.
